Slowdown when copying large files (PR#8617)
> Further to my previous post, I have made an interesting discovery. This > particular slowdown only occurs from clients that are running > Windows 98. The Windows98 explorer (and possibly other programs) incorrectly set the "sync" bit in write requests to network shares. This causes an enormous slowdown as Samba (quite correctly) does a fsync() on the file after each write.
